 AS> Consequently, at the moment, this 32-bit OpenXP will be classed
 AS> as un-usable by DR-DOS users :(

Further testing under MS-DOS 6.22 reveals that it's un-usable for Fido  
(POTS) because the built-in Comms routines don't work. To be more precise,  
when the Netcall "button" is pressed, OpenXP crashes big-style with the  
following garbage on the screen .....

---------- 8< ----------
Page Fault cr2=00265f31 in RMCB at eip=b49d7; flags=3006
eax=00000001 ebx=000010b6 ecx=00000000 edx=00000001 esi=00001bfe  
edi=000020bc
ebp=0000207c esp=0000206c cs=a7 ds=3b es=33 fs=33 gs=af ss=33 error=0006
---------- 8< ----------

If I install a fossil (ADF) to bypass OpenXP's Comms routines, the fossil  
does what it's supposed to do but then OpenXP just sits there reporting  
"No connect" when, in fact, the modems *have* successfully negotiated.

Just as a cross-check, I fired up OpenXP's terminal and that crashed with  
the same errors as above.
